Output 5000c052666c960db3516ec857722fc1347c611a7cf6f409a0c03fd0a2bf06a7:3

value
25036677
script pubkey
OP_0 OP_PUSHBYTES_32 d1efbe0ded8f9cccf140fa65ea22ec3e1a1b3df209f4d9e6080386ee3439001b
address
bc1q68hmur0d37wveu2qlfj75ghv8cdpk00jp86dnesgqwrwudpeqqds220m3n
transaction
5000c052666c960db3516ec857722fc1347c611a7cf6f409a0c03fd0a2bf06a7
spent
true